My Question was,
 In the above image, the total length of the stair path is 4000, and the tread depth was 250, So 4000/250=16, Actual number of risers should be 16. But I don't know why there are 17 Why?

26 was just a typo. Should say 16.

if your stair is set to start and end with riser then the amount of risers will be tread count + 1 as @ToanDN stated.

if end with riser is unchecked then the last tread will be at the same level as your floor and and thus tread count = riser count.

 

The check boxes are found by editing the stair and then selecting the run.
